summaryrefslogtreecommitdiff
path: root/server-beta/src/parser
diff options
context:
space:
mode:
author最萌小汐 <sumneko@hotmail.com>2019-10-10 16:03:28 +0800
committer最萌小汐 <sumneko@hotmail.com>2019-10-10 16:03:28 +0800
commitc80ebc80ec68909cb890cccba05ba5fded59b645 (patch)
tree3687a0438d81b2aebb013557798b773076e922fa /server-beta/src/parser
parent63f8fe059b3b429baf0e10969a259beecaddbaad (diff)
downloadlua-language-server-c80ebc80ec68909cb890cccba05ba5fded59b645.zip
支持_G
Diffstat (limited to 'server-beta/src/parser')
-rw-r--r--server-beta/src/parser/guide.lua7
1 files changed, 7 insertions, 0 deletions
diff --git a/server-beta/src/parser/guide.lua b/server-beta/src/parser/guide.lua
index 2120fe48..9530f9ce 100644
--- a/server-beta/src/parser/guide.lua
+++ b/server-beta/src/parser/guide.lua
@@ -405,4 +405,11 @@ function m.getKeyName(obj)
return nil
end
+function m.getENV(ast)
+ if ast.type ~= 'main' then
+ return nil
+ end
+ return ast.locals[1]
+end
+
return m